We're seeking a Product Manager to join our Productivity & Digital Innovation team, focusing on developing and implementing technical solutions that drive operational excellence across ATS. This role will own end-to-end product development for key operational tools, working closely with engineering teams and business stakeholders to deliver scalable solutions.
Key job responsibilities
• Define and execute product strategy for Supply Chain technology tools, translating business requirements into technical specifications
• Manage product roadmaps and feature prioritization across multiple technical products
• Partner with engineering teams to drive technical implementation and ensure successful product launches
• Create and maintain product documentation, including PRFAQs, business requirements, and technical specifications
• Drive data-driven decision making through metrics definition and analysis
• Lead cross-functional stakeholder engagement across Tech, Operations, and Leadership teams
• Balance trade-offs between customer experience, technical feasibility, and business impact
•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Business, or related field
• Product management experience or relevant technical experience
• Experience with agile development methodologies
•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
• Excellence in stakeholder management and communication
• MBA or Master's degree
• Experience with supply chain operations or logistics technology
• Knowledge of automation systems and operational tools
• Track record of delivering measurable business impact through technical solutions
• Experience with data analysis and visualization tools
